Output d81e2b2794b67f3bbdc58447aa35b6431fd5ba1b878a75aeeb6b6e90e7cc184a:25

value
11255166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baa62627b83516bef86e43fafc563bf3c0210089 OP_EQUAL
address
3JhveTkuNYbPAYN4G2XBs9hCeQbiTfFurh
transaction
d81e2b2794b67f3bbdc58447aa35b6431fd5ba1b878a75aeeb6b6e90e7cc184a
spent
true